Raw diets have become one of the most talked-about trends in pet nutrition. From social media buzz to pet influencers praising raw feeding, many pet parents are curious: Is a raw diet really healthier for my dog or cat? ✅ The Benefits of Raw Feeding

Advocates of raw diets often highlight these potential benefits:

  • Improved Digestion – Many pets experience less bloating and firmer stools.

  • Healthier Skin & Coat – Omega-3s and natural fats promote shine and reduce itching.

  • Stronger Teeth – Chewing raw meaty bones (when done safely) can help scrape away plaque.

  • Increased Energy – Some pets show a boost in vitality and stamina.


⚠️ The Risks to Consider

Raw diets aren’t the right fit for every pet—or every pet parent. Some concerns include:

  • Bacterial Contamination – Raw meat can contain salmonella or E. coli, which may pose health risks to pets and humans in the household.

  • Nutritional Imbalance – Without careful formulation, raw meals can lack essential vitamins and minerals.

  • Bone Hazards – Improperly prepared bones can cause choking or internal injuries.

  • Cost & Storage – Raw feeding can be expensive and requires freezer space plus careful handling.


🐶🐱 Is It Right for Your Pet?

The answer depends on your pet’s age, health condition, and your lifestyle. Some dogs and cats thrive on raw, while others do just as well on high-quality kibble or cooked diets.

  • Puppies, kittens, or pets with weak immune systems may not be good candidates.

  • Senior pets or those with medical conditions should only transition under veterinary guidance.

  • Busy pet parents may find freeze-dried raw or gently cooked alternatives more convenient and safer.
